Ca dei Maghi is a small farm in the hills of Valpolicella making very small quantities of the most exquisite wines. Although the estate started in the 1950s, it is only since 2011 when Paolo Creazzi took over the reins that this estate has gone from being ‘good’ to outstanding. This Amarone is utterly delicious! It will be as expensive as any of the top Amarones in the next few years but it’s a new name on the block at the moment. It’s very, very good. Intense aromas with hints of cherry and sweet spices. Full bodied, well structured, lasting and harmonious flavour. Excellent with aged cheese, bitter chocolate, cured or roasted meats.
